Apparently, here's the scoop on the trailer (not confirmed yet though):

https://joblo.com/arrow/index.php?id=9031

A scooper by the name of Matt (thx bro) just told us that the people behind ALIEN VS. PREDATOR 2 have come up with a better title than "SURVIVAL OF THE FITTEST" or the one I've submitted to their offices countless times - ALIEN VS. PREDATOR: ALIENS VS. PREDATORS. I know, it rocks, but now they're calling it ALIEN VS. PREDATOR: REQUIEM.

The dictionary defines requiem as "a mass for the dead," or "a musical composition in honor of the dead." While the major portion of the AVP fanbase would define requiem as "a stupid title for an Alien vs. Predator movie."

He also gave us the rundown on the preview trailer. Now keep in mind that this is not a "confirmed" source, hence we're not a 100% on this info, take with a grain of salt.

TRAILER DESCRIPTION: It starts with: ‘In space…’Then a shot of what looks like a Predator spaceship on fire, flying towards earth. Then: ‘No one can here you scream’. Then shows the spaceship crashing on earth with the words: ‘On earth, it won’t matter’.

Lots of different quick shots, one of a girl having a nightmare then the dad comes into the room, saying there's no such thing as a bogeyman, and shines a torch on the window of her room, only for a alien/predator hybrid to jump up.

Then there’s shots of what looks like a lab or hospital with face huggers jumping around, an Alien appearing behind a doctor and similar scenes. Then there's lots of shots in the rain, such as an alien jumping on a helicopter and a predator facing off against two aliens. Lastly there’s a montage of face huggers, explosions, aliens and predators all to to the song’ Silent Night, Holy Night’ – and it finishes with: This Christmas!

Why couldn't they just have it on a colony on a different world IN THE FUTURE? :monkey4

Quite simply , COLONY+DIFFERENT WORLD+FUTURE= $$$$$$$$
Although the first AvP didn't cost the earth , it was far from a low budget production but it made money due to D.V.D sales and "back-end" profits. I should imagine the producers want to keep cost down as the "AvP Franchise" is still a relatively high-risk proposition . Apart from the Star Wars movies , "Space set fantasy" doesn't translate to success . Look at "Serenity" and "Chronicles of Riddick", both excellent movies which died at the box office . Setting the movie on Earth in contempary times enables it to be marketed as a straight ahead "Horror Movie" and attract an audience that the "Science- Fiction" tag could possibly put off .
